Air Pillows vs Packing Peanuts: A Practical Void Fill Comparison

When it comes to void fill solutions in your packaging process, the choice between air pillows vs packing peanuts often arises. As a small business owner or warehouse manager, understanding the nuances of each option can significantly impact your operational efficiency and costs. This article dives into key factors such as cost per cubic foot, storage space, environmental impact, protection levels, and the differences between machine-based and manual applications. Let’s explore which void fill solution is ideal for your ecommerce or B2B operations.

Cost per Cubic Foot

Cost is a crucial consideration for any supply chain operation. Typically, packing peanuts average about $0.20 to $0.50 per cubic foot, depending on whether you choose biodegradable options or traditional polystyrene. In comparison, air pillows cost around $0.15 to $0.30 per cubic foot when purchased in bulk. For small businesses looking to reduce packaging costs, air pillows may provide a more affordable option without compromising quality.

Moreover, when calculating long-term expenses, consider the added labor costs associated with packing peanuts, which can require manual adjustments to achieve optimal packing density. Air pillows, on the other hand, often integrate seamlessly with automatic packaging systems, reducing manual labor costs further.

Storage Space

Space efficiency is vital in any warehouse. Packing peanuts consume significantly more space than air pillows. A typical bag of packing peanuts occupies about 12 cubic feet, while a comparable amount of air pillows can fit into a much smaller footprint—often less than 3 cubic feet. This can translate to substantial savings in storage space, allowing you to maximize your warehouse efficiency and potentially reducing rental costs for larger warehouse spaces.

Environmental Impact

As sustainability becomes a greater concern among consumers and businesses alike, it’s essential to assess the environmental impact of your packaging materials. Traditional packing peanuts, especially those made from polystyrene, have a significant environmental footprint due to their non-recyclable nature and long degradation times. While biodegradable options are available, they still may not provide the same level of performance.

Air pillows can be made from recyclable materials and can also reduce waste as they are less bulky than packing peanuts. Many brands offer air pillows that are made from recycled plastic, showcasing a commitment to sustainability. Evaluate your needs and consider the long-term impact on the environment; often, air pillows may provide a more eco-friendly solution while also supporting your brand’s image. Protection Level

In terms of protection, both air pillows and packing peanuts have their strengths, but they serve different packing needs. Air pillows provide excellent cushioning and are particularly effective for lightweight products in ecommerce. The air-filled design offers shock absorption and can help prevent movement during transport.

Packing peanuts are more versatile when it comes to filling voids in irregularly shaped items. They provide an expansive cushion but may settle over time, potentially leaving gaps in protection. Therefore, if you’re shipping heavy or fragile items, packing peanuts may be beneficial. However, for most standard ecommerce packages, air pillows often provide adequate protection with the added advantage of ease of use and storage efficiency.

Machine vs Manual Applications

Automation in packing processes can lead to significant labor savings and increased efficiency. Air pillows are often best utilized with automated machines that inflate them on demand. This allows for a more streamlined packing process, significantly reducing the need for manual labor, which is especially valuable in high-volume B2B operations.

On the other hand, packing peanuts are predominantly a manual fill solution, unless you have specialized equipment. This can slow down your packing process, affecting overall shipping times. How to Calculate How Much Packing Tape You Need

When it comes to shipping and packaging, knowing how much packing tape you need is essential for ensuring an efficient operation. Whether you’re a small business owner, warehouse manager, or part of the operations staff, effective tape management can influence your cost efficiency and operational speed. In this article, we will break down the calculations you need to successfully estimate your tape requirements, including tape usage per box, the number of strips per box, daily usage, and bulk buying considerations.

Calculating Tape Per Box

The first step in determining how much packing tape do I need is calculating the tape required for each box you intend to seal. The amount of tape used typically varies based on the size and shape of the box. Here’s a simple formula to get you started:

  • Standard Box Dimensions: 18” x 12” x 12” (used for demonstration)
  • Average Tape Strip Length: 12 inches (length needed for sealing)
  • Number of Strips: 3 strips (top and two sides)

Using these figures, the total length of tape per box can be calculated as follows:

Length of Tape per Box = Number of Strips x Length of Each Strip

Length of Tape per Box = 3 x 12 inches = 36 inches

This means you will need 36 inches of tape for each box of this size.

Estimating Rolls of Tape Per Day

Next, it’s vital to assess how many boxes you will ship per day to understand your daily tape requirement:

  • Boxes Shipped Per Day: 100
  • Length of Tape per Box: 36 inches

First, convert the total taping requirement per day into feet:

Total Tape Length Needed = (Boxes Shipped x Tape Length per Box) / 12

Total Tape Length Needed = (100 x 36 inches) / 12 = 300 feet

Since standard packing tape rolls come in 110 yards (or 330 feet), you can calculate the daily tape roll consumption:

Rolls Required Per Day = Total Tape Length Needed / Roll Length

Rolls Required Per Day = 300 feet / 330 feet per roll = 0.91 rolls

Therefore, you will need approximately 1 roll per day for this shipping volume.

What Is a Packing List and Why Every Shipment Needs One

A packing list for shipments is a comprehensive document that enumerates all items included in a shipment. It typically serves multiple purposes: providing a detailed account of goods for the recipient, facilitating easier customs clearance, and assisting warehouse personnel in verifying the contents against orders. In the B2B supply chain, particularly within sectors served by Desktop Industrial, packing lists streamline operations and reduce miscommunication between suppliers and customers.

Why Every Shipment Needs a Packing List

The packing list is not just a checklist; it plays a pivotal role in the shipping process. Here are critical reasons why each shipment must include one:

  • Facilitates Accurate Order Fulfillment: A packing list serves as the definitive guide to what should be in the package, ensuring that customers receive exactly what they ordered.
  • Streamlines Warehouse Operations: For warehouse managers, packing lists act as essential tools for inventory management, helping teams quickly verify shipped items and update stock levels.
  • Assists in Claims Processing: In the unfortunate event of a shipment dispute, a packing list provides essential evidence for claims regarding missing or damaged items.
  • Expedited Customs Procedures: For international shipments, a packing list helps clear customs by detailing item descriptions, quantities, and potential value, minimizing delays.

What to Include in a Packing List

Creating a thorough packing list can make all the difference. Here are the key elements to include:

  • Order Number: A unique identifier that links the shipment to a specific order.
  • Ship To Address: Clearly outline where the shipment needs to be delivered, including all pertinent details to avoid confusion.
  • Item Descriptions: Provide clear descriptions for each product including SKU numbers or part numbers, which are essential for accuracy.
  • Quantities: A detailed count of each item, represented numerically, e.g., “50 units of item SKU1234.”
  • Weight and Dimensions: The overall weight and dimensions of each item or package are crucial for shipping calculations and logistical planning.
  • Handling Instructions: Special handling requirements (e.g., fragile items) should be noted to ensure that items are treated appropriately throughout the shipping process.

How to Format a Packing List

An effective packing list is easy to read and professional in appearance. Here are steps to design it:

  • Header Section: Start with your company logo (if applicable), name, and contact information, followed by the date of shipment.
  • Recipient Information: Clearly state the recipient’s name and address, making it easy for couriers to facilitate delivery.
  • Table Format: Structure the details of the packing list into a table with columns for item description, SKU/part number, quantity, weight, and any notes or handling instructions.
  • Footer Section: Include your business’s contact information and an invitation for the recipient to reach out in case of questions about the shipment.

Common Packing List Mistakes

Even minor errors on a packing list can disrupt operations. Here are common pitfalls to avoid:

  • Inaccurate Item Descriptions: Failing to provide clear item descriptions can lead to customer dissatisfaction and increased returns.
  • Omitting Quantities: Leaving out total quantities can complicate inventory tracking and order confirmation, leading to mismatched records.
  • Neglecting to Double-Check: Always cross-verify the packing list against actual items packed. A rushed approach can lead to oversights that impact customer satisfaction.
  • Incorrect Address Information: Sending items to the wrong address can incur extra costs and delay deliveries, eroding client trust.

FAQs

What’s the difference between a packing list and an invoice?

A packing list details the items included in a shipment, while an invoice is a request for payment detailing the cost, terms, and payment methods. Businesses often include both documents in shipments to ensure clarity in transactions.

Can I use electronic packing lists?

Yes! Electronic packing lists are increasingly popular as they can be easily generated and sent through email or attached to shipping platforms. They also facilitate updates and corrections without the need for physical reprints.

Bubble Wrap Alternatives: Best Void Fill Options for Shipping Fragile Items

As a small business owner or warehouse manager, ensuring that your products arrive intact at their destination is a top priority. Choosing the right void fill options for shipping fragile items can significantly reduce damage during transit. While bubble wrap has been a go-to solution for years, various alternatives offer competitive performance in terms of cost, protection, eco-friendliness, and storage efficiency. In this post, we will compare some of the most popular void fill materials available, helping you select the best option for your shipping needs.

1. Bubble Wrap

Starting with the classic choice, bubble wrap is synonymous with packaging. It is lightweight, offers excellent cushioning, and comes in various sizes, allowing for flexibility in protection. However, it does have some downsides.

  • Cost per cubic foot: Around $5 – $8 per 30ft roll.
  • Protection level: High, particularly for very fragile items.
  • Eco-friendliness: Not biodegradable, but some manufacturers offer recyclable options.
  • Storage space needed: Requires moderate space, as rolls can be bulky.

While effective, the environmental implications and storage needs can be limiting for small businesses.

2. Air Pillows

Air pillows have gained popularity as a lightweight alternative to bubble wrap. These inflated plastic bags provide cushioning without taking up much space when not inflated.

  • Cost per cubic foot: Approximately $3 – $6 per 500 units.
  • Protection level: Moderate to high; particularly useful for lightweight items.
  • Eco-friendliness: Generally not biodegradable, but some brands offer recyclable options.
  • Storage space needed: Extremely compact when deflated, requiring minimal storage space.

Air pillows are especially advantageous for businesses shipping lightweight goods in bulk, thanks to their efficiency in storage and cost.

3. Foam Packaging

Foam materials, whether in sheets or pre-formed shapes, offer excellent protection through their shock-absorbing qualities. This is particularly useful for electronics and glass products.

  • Cost per cubic foot: Ranges from $4 – $10, depending on thickness.
  • Protection level: Very high, especially for delicate items.
  • Eco-friendliness: Some varieties are recyclable; however, many types are derived from non-renewable resources.
  • Storage space needed: Requires decent space for sheets, while formed shapes can be stacked to save room.

Foam packaging provides strong performance in protection for high-value items, making it a solid investment for small operations.

4. Packing Peanuts

Packing peanuts, whether biodegradable or traditional polystyrene, have been a staple in the industry. They fill voids seamlessly, providing excellent stability for shipments.

  • Cost per cubic foot: About $2 – $5 for a 25 cubic foot bag.
  • Protection level: High; effective for cushioning in odd-shaped containers.
  • Eco-friendliness: Biodegradable options are available, which are preferable for eco-conscious businesses.
  • Storage space needed: Requires considerable space when compared to compact options like air pillows.

While packing peanuts are versatile and effective, consider the environmental impact of your choice.

5. Kraft Paper and Tissue

Using kraft paper or tissue is an eco-friendly alternative for void fill, providing decent protection for lighter products while being fully recyclable.

  • Cost per cubic foot: Ranges from $3 – $6 for large rolls.
  • Protection level: Moderate; best for lightweight items or as a secondary filler.
  • Eco-friendliness: Highly sustainable, biodegradable, and recyclable.
  • Storage space needed: Requires less space compared to bubble wrap.

Kraft paper and tissue are practical for businesses looking to enhance their eco-friendly practices while offering reasonable protection during shipping.

Conclusion

Choosing the right void fill options for shipping fragile items is imperative for ensuring that your products arrive safely. Each packaging material has its advantages and disadvantages related to cost, protection, sustainability, and storage space. By assessing your specific needs and the types of items you ship, you can make a well-informed choice that works best for your business. The Small Business Guide to Packing Tape: Types, Dispensers, and Buying Tips

Packing tape is a crucial element in shipping and logistics for small businesses. Selecting the right tape can ensure that your packages arrive safely and intact while optimizing costs and efficiency. This guide explores the various types of packing tape for shipping, their features, and tips for purchasing the right products for your needs. Types of Packing Tape

Understanding the different types of packing tape can significantly impact your shipping operations. The three most common materials used for packing tape are:

  • Hot Melt Tape: This type uses a rubber-based adhesive that has excellent adhesion properties. It performs well in a variety of temperatures and is ideal for heavy-duty shipping.
  • Acrylic Tape: Made from a water-based adhesive, this tape offers UV resistance and is best suited for long-term storage and shipping. It’s known for its clear finish and reliability in various climates.
  • Natural Rubber Tape: While less common, this type provides superior adhesion on rough and uneven surfaces. It’s ideal for businesses that ship irregularly shaped packages.

Mil Thickness and Width

The thickness of packing tape, measured in mils (one mil equals one-thousandth of an inch), is vital for choosing the right type for your needs. Common thicknesses include:

  • 1.6 mil: Ideal for lightweight packages, but not suitable for heavy items.
  • 2.0 mil: The standard thickness for general shipping use, balancing strength and cost.
  • 2.5 mil: Recommended for heavier shipments or rough handling.

Regarding width, packing tape typically ranges from 1.88 inches to 3 inches. For standard cartons, 2-inch tape is the most commonly used width. Ensure the tape width matches your box sizes to maintain a secure seal.

Noise Levels and Customer Experience

One often-overlooked aspect of packing tape is the noise it generates when dispensed. Depending on the adhesive used, tape can be categorized as either:

  • Silent: Primarily acrylic tape tends to be quieter when dispensing, making it suitable for environments where noise reduction is a priority.
  • Noisy: Hot melt tape can be significantly louder. While this might not impact your work environment, it can affect the customer experience if they are present during packaging.

Hand Dispensers vs. Machine Dispensers

Choosing the right application method can influence efficiency. Here’s a look at the two main options:

  • Hand Dispensers: Ideal for small businesses with lower shipping volumes. Hand dispensers allow for quick and efficient tape application, making them versatile for various package sizes.
  • Machine Dispensers: Best for higher-volume shipping operations. These machines can dispense tape at a faster rate, significantly streamlining the packing process. They are particularly advisable for businesses that deal with high throughput, reducing labor costs and increasing productivity.

Evaluate your current shipping volume to decide which solution best fits your operations. Investing in the proper dispensers can greatly improve your packing efficiency and reduce tape waste.

FAQs about Packing Tape

How do I choose the right packing tape for my products?

Select the type of tape based on your product weight, surface, and environmental factors. If you ship heavy items, opt for hot melt tape. For lighter packages, acrylic tape is typically sufficient.

What is the best packing tape for long-term storage?

Acrylic packing tape excels in long-term storage applications. Its resistance to temperature fluctuations and UV light ensures that packages remain sealed and intact even after extended periods.

Can I use packing tape on recyclable materials?

Yes, biodegradable and recyclable packing tapes are available. Always check the product labels to ensure that they meet your sustainability criteria.
